Los Angeles Times bestsellers for the week of August 2, 2009.

Fiction

1. The Girl With the Dragon Tattoo by Stieg Larsson ($14.95)

2. The Guernsey Literary and Potato Peel Pie Society by Mary Ann Shaffer and Annie Barrows ($14)

3. Olive Kitteridge by Elizabeth Strout ($14)

4. Pride and Prejudice and Zombies by Jane Austen and Seth Grahame-Smith ($12.95)

5.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ows by J.K. Rowling ($14.99)

6. The Shack by William P. Young ($14.99)

7. New Moon by Stephenie Meyer ($10.99)

8. The Art of Racing in the Rain by Garth Stein

($14.99)

9. The Elegance of the Hedgehog by Muriel Barbery ($15)

10. Twilight by Stephenie Meyer ($10.99)

Nonfiction

1. Julie & Julia by Julie Powell ($14.99)

2. Glenn Beck’s Common Sense by Glenn Beck ($11.99)

3. Three Cups of Tea by Greg Mortenson and David Oliver Relin ($15)

4. When You Are Engulfed in Flames by David Sedaris ($15.99)

5. Blink by Malcolm Gladwell ($15.99)

6. My Life in France by Julia Child with Alex Prud’homme ($15)

7. My Stroke of Insight by Jill Bolte Taylor ($15)

8. The Tipping Point by Malcolm Gladwell ($14.99)

9. The Power of Now by Eckhart Tolle ($14)

10. Eat, Pray, Love by Elizabeth Gilbert ($15)

Rankings are based on a Times poll of Southland bookstores.
